São Paulo Military Police recruitment

Overview

The Military Police of the State of São Paulo (PMESP) initiated a public selection process for 2,000 student-soldier vacancies. The role involves ostensive policing and maintaining public order with an initial salary of R$ 5,482.51. Candidates are required to meet specific age, education, and physical requirements, and must undergo a multi-stage selection process including objective exams, essays, physical fitness tests, and psychological evaluations.

As the recruitment process progressed, the PMESP scheduled exams for September 20 and released preparatory materials, such as a 25-question mock exam, to assist applicants in studying subjects like Portuguese, Mathematics, and Public Administration.
